- The distance between Booneville, Ms, Usa and Tambora, Sumbawa, Indonesia is approximately 16,027 km or 9,959 mi.
- To reach Booneville, Ms in this distance one would set out from Tambora, Sumbawa bearing 38.6° or NE and follow the great circles arc to approach Booneville, Ms bearing 131.3° or SE .
- Booneville, Ms has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a) whereas Tambora, Sumbawa has a tropical rainforest climate (Af).
- Booneville, Ms is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ome whereas Tambora, Sumbawa is in or near the subtropical wet forest biome.
- The mean annual temperature is 6.7 °C (12°F) cooler.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 21.3 °C (38.3°F) more in Booneville, Ms.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to extremely hyperoceanic.
- Total annual precipitation averages 2328.6 mm (91.7 in) less which is equivalent to 2328.6 l/m² (57.15 US gal/ft²) or 23,286,000 l/ha (2,489,428 US gal/ac) less. About 3/8 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 18.1° lower in Booneville, Ms than in Tambora, Sumbawa.
